To create a Replicated Data Set (RDS), perform the following tasks in the order presented below:
Create a Primary Replicated Volume Group (RVG) of the RDS
You can also associate volume-set component volumes to an RDS.
Add a Secondary to the RDS
Change the Replication Settings for the Secondary
In a shared disk group environment, the vradmin, vrstat, and vrnotify commands can be issued on any node in the cluster. However, the vradmin createpri, vxibc, vxrlink (other than informational commands), and vxrvg commands must be issued from the CVM master node.
In a SAN disk group environment, the vradmin commands can be issued on the volume server or the volume client, provided the data volumes are attached to the host on which the commands are issued.
